Top 10 Incredible New Zealand South Island Boutique Hotels

Last Updated: August 22, 2023

While New Zealand’s South Island (Te Waipounamu) is generally thought of as a paradise for nature lovers, you can also find many Te Waipounamu boutique hotels awaiting your visit. Between exploring this nature paradise, you can recuperate with a stay at one of the quirky, hip hotels packed with amenities on the South Island. 

We’ve gathered a list of the ten must-stay hotels on the South Island, ranging from unique stays (spend the night in a tree house!) to more luxury affairs. So, without further ado, here are our top choices for boutique hotel accommodations on TeWaipounamu. 

Best South Island Boutique Hotels

Arrowtown House Boutique Hotel 

Arrowtown House Boutique Hotel is easy to miss, as it’s tucked away in the Arrowtown neighborhood. This hotel offers a luxurious stay, with five rooms to spend the night in. Each room has a cozy fireplace, DVDs, and a minibar to make your stay more enjoyable. If you stay in one of the lower-level rooms, you’ll be greeted by beautiful garden views through French doors. This boutique hotel is close to multiple fine dining options, hiking trails, and more.

Address:
10 Caernarvon Street, Arrowtown 9302, New Zealand

Hulbert House Luxury Boutique Lodge Queenstown 

Hulbert House Luxury Boutique Lodge has a unique backstory – it was one of the original houses in Queenstown. It was built in a Victorian style that you can still enjoy today. Now, it has two rooms and three suites available for your stay. Each room or suite is beautifully redone in an elegant style. During your stay, you’ll be in touch with friendly hosts who can help book activities for you nearby, including spa services. Additional amenities include complimentary Wi-Fi, gourmet breakfast, and arrival refreshments.

Address:
68 Ballarat Street, Queenstown 9300, New Zealand

Hapuku Lodge & Tree Houses 

If you’re looking for a unique stay, book your next New Zealand holiday at Hapuku Lodge & Tree Houses. This boutique accommodation sits on a farm at the bottom of the Kaikoura Seaward Mountain Range. You can stay in a lodge suite or room, the private olive house, or one of the luxury tree houses on site. The amenities vary, depending on which accommodation option you choose. However, you’ll be greeted with incredible views no matter which option you select at Hapuku Lodge & Tree Houses.

Address: State Highway 1, Kaikōura 7371, New Zealand

14th Lane Urban Hotel 

You’ll want to check out 14th Lane Urban Hotel for a more modern and elegant stay. This option features eight stunning rooms, each with its own style. A few rooms also include a full kitchen, so you can cook meals during your stay. If you prefer to have meals crafted for you, there is a lobby lounge area that serves breakfast. Right outside the hotel, you’ll find plenty of options for activities, including restaurants, shops, and bars.

Address:
1A Kinross Street, CBD, Blenheim 7201, New Zealand

Blanket Bay 

Blanket Bay is a stunning boutique lodge near the south west coast of South Island. It sits alongside the picturesque Lake Wakatipu, offering stunning views of the surrounding nature scenes. You can choose to spend the night in one of the lodge rooms, a private chalet, or the onsite villa. The lodge also has an award-winning restaurant, so you can enjoy fine dining without traveling far. Blanket Bay is an ideal accommodation for those who want to spend their trip exploring the outdoors, as the region is known for being a nature paradise.

Address:
4191 Glenorchy-Queenstown Road, Glenorchy 9372, New Zealand

Ebb-Dunedin 

The Ebb-Dunedin is a modern boutique hotel that has won multiple awards for its unique architecture. It’s close to an array of activities, as it sits in the heart of Dunedin (one of the oldest towns on the island). You’ll find Ebb Cafe connected to the hotel. This small cafe offers delicious fresh food, excellent coffee, and beautiful views of its atrium garden. When staying at this hotel, you’ll find spacious rooms with many amenities, including coffee service in your room.

Address:
82 Filleul Street, Central Dunedin, Dunedin 9016, New Zealand 

Shining Star Beachfront Accommodation 

Perhaps you’re planning a trip with younger family members. If so, you’ll want to consider Shining Star Beachfront Accommodation. It’s a family-friendly holiday park near Heritage Highway Motel in Hokitika. This Hokitikas kiwi holiday park has the lowest nightly price on this list, though you would never guess from the beautiful sea views. Depending on your budget and accommodation needs, you can stay in a chalet, apartment, cabin, or RV camp (known as Hokitika Holiday Park). This boutique accommodation is also nearby the Waipounamu Maori Heritage Centre, a must-see on the island.

Address:
16 Richards Drive, Hokitika 7810, New Zealand 

The Vicarage Geraldine 

This historic building was once home to the vicars of Geraldine. Once the last vicar moved out, the property fell into disarray until 2017, when Michael and Brigitte Baker purchased and began remodeling it. Now, it’s a beautifully restored boutique hotel with suites and rooms available for rent. The property has five rooms that can be rented separately or for exclusive use for larger parties. When staying here, you can enjoy complimentary wine and port while learning about the history of the building. Amenities include kitchenettes, decks, and sitting rooms, depending on which room you book.

Address:
69 Talbot Street, Geraldine 7930, New Zealand

The Observatory Hotel 

The breathtaking architecture and interior design are more than enough reasons to stay at The Observatory Hotel. This stunning spot is in Christchurch and was once the town’s observatory Tower. It now boasts 33 contemporary rooms that are each uniquely designed. The Observatory Hotel has a gym, meeting room, and Drawing Room bar for you to use during your stay. This boutique hotel is nearby many attractions, including art galleries, museums, cinemas, and a perfume studio. It’s the ideal accommodation for fine arts lovers.

Address:
9 Hereford Street, Christchurch Central City, Christchurch 8013, New Zealand

Escape to Picton Boutique Hotel 

For a stay next to the water, you’ll want to check out the Escape to Picton Boutique Hotel, which offers views of the marina. This boutique hotel also has a restaurant onsite, which serves delicious meals made from locally sourced produce. On Saturdays and Sundays, you can enjoy high tea at the restaurant. There are two suites and a room which you can stay in, each offering different amenities and styles. Soak in the French tubs, enjoy the complimentary breakfast, and snack on the arrival fruit platter while staying at this boutique hotel. 

Depending on the checkout/start date, pricing varies, with availability subject to change since this hotel has only three rooming options.
